We are recruiting fora

bank/casual Support Worker

to support 2 young men with autism who share a home together in the

Liberton area of Edinburgh.





Here, we support these individuals to live the best lives possible by providing support with whatever they need. They are very active in their community and enjoy a wide range of activities including going to shows, volunteering, going out to eat, music and going for walks.

As well as supporting with the above, we provide some support with managing their home and finances, attending appointments, medication administration and personal care. Your main goal will be to provide the right support so they can be as independent as possible and are supported to make their own choices.


Our ideal candidate will have availability to cover some day shifts, sleepovers and weekends
